Graduated in Dance, in Escola Superior de Dança (2011), Lisbon. Trained in PEPCC (2013) and CGPAE (2020), Fórum Dança, Lisbon. Highlights in her training the contact with Meytal Blanaru, Benoit Lachambre, Tomislav English, Frey Faust, Tamar Raban, Jos Baker, Natalia Pieczuro, Marlene Monteiro Freitas, Horacio Macacua, Roberto Olivan, Sofia Dias, Gustavo Ciríaco, Gonçalo M. Tavares and Margarida Bettencourt. As a creator she developed two solos “Il faut” (2012, Brussels, BE) and “Meet-ing” (2014, Wittenberg, ALE) and three co-creations with presentations in Faro, Brussels and Wittenberg (Germany) in collaboration with Omid Dashti, Guillaume Vanaspen and Andreia Afonso. As a performer she worked with Margarida Bettencourt (“What if…” 2010); Hofesh Shechter (“Percussion Project” 2012); Cyril Lamon (“La troupe s’immole”, 2014); Ana Borges (“hOOPERhOPE” and “Hoje, assim ao pé de mim”, 2018), Roberto Olivan (“A secret not to be told”, 2021) and Neusa Dias (“Morro como País”, 2022). For corpodehoje she choreographed “Lábios de Água” (2021, DiVaM program), at the Roman Ruins of Milreu. She has been teaching dance and education through art since 2014 and since 2017 she has been teaching at Escola Secundária Tomás Cabreira, in the professional courses of Contemporary Dance Interpretation and Performing Arts – Interpretation. She was a guest artist in the program Art times Education (AxE), promoted by the Municipality of Loulé, with presentation at Cineteatro Louletano (2018-2020). She is a founding member of the Cultural Association REDE More, based in Lisbon, which aims to create spaces for experimentation and develop collaborative practices in artistic production. At the moment he integrates the cast of “CENAS DE TEATRO”, creation and direction of Neusa Dias and the project “PUZZLE” with direction of João de Brito. In parallel, she is developing a new creation “Em vez de um corpo” with premiere in 2022, at Teatro das Figuras, in Faro.
